fruske Geschrieben 17. Januar 2003 Geschrieben 17. Januar 2003 Hallo an Alle! Also ich habe bestanden das ist aber auch das einzig positive was ich aus der heutigen Prüfung als Resultat ziehen kann. Meine Präsentation war voll daneben.. erstmal habe ich einen super hellen Raum gehabt und man konnte auf dem Beamer GARNICHTS erkennen. Dann mußte ich auf meine Notfall- Folien zurückgreifen (Alle die einen Beamer benutzen : Macht euch unbedient Notfallfolien) die natürlich bei weitem nicht optimiert waren weil ich nie gedacht hätte diese Folien wirklich zu brauchen. Naja, dann kam durch den Beamer ausfall die Nervosität dazu und so lief die Präsentation seinen, negativen Lauf, und das obwohl ich eigentlich sehr gut Präsentieren kann und auch schon mehrmals 8 Stunden lange Seminare vor 20 Leuten und mehr gehalten habe. Also ein wichtiger Tipp: Unterschätzt die Präsentation nicht! Ein weiterer Fehler der zu vermeiden gewesen wäre: Zeigt keinen Quelltext in eurer Präsentation! Und fangt vorallem nicht erst 2 Tage vor der Prüfung an die Präsentation vorzubereiten, den Fehler habe ich leider gemacht weil ich das ganze unterschätzt habe. Wie dem auch sei ich muss wohl ganz knapp über die 30% bei der Präsentation gekommen sein, die Kommision hat sehr lange beraten bevor ich zum fachgespräch zugelaßen und hereingerufen wurde. Im Fachgespräch konnte ich fast alles zu 100% beantworten und mit dieser 1 habe ich die schlechte Präsentation rausgerissen wie mir einer der Prüfer im Fahrstuhl verraten hat. Zum Fachgespräch noch ein Tipp: Ihr könnt den Verlauf des Gespräches manipulieren. Sprecht in euren Antworten Sachen an die der Kommision quasi die nächste Frage in den Mund legen. Um den Verlauf meines Gespräches, was ich so denke ich geschickt gelenkt habe, auch anderen als hilfe zukommen zu laßen hier nun eine Art Protokoll... (Das ist das wa smir noch einfaellt, natuerlich nicht mehr wörtlich." Ein Beispiel wie es bei mir war (Ich habe ein CMS in PHP Projekt mit Template System als Projekt gehabt) 3 Prüfer im raum... Pruefer 1: "Sie haben in Ihrem Projekt die Scriptsprache PHP und die Datenbank mySQL benutzt hätte es auch alternativ Lösungen gegeben?" Ich: "Sicher, es gibt viele Möglichkeiten ein solches Projekt zu realisieren. Ich hätte ein andere Scripsprache oder ein anderes Datenbanksystem benutzen können. Theoretisch wäre es sogar denkbar gewesen, eine objektorientierte Scriptsprache wie c++ zu benutzen und ein Programm zu entwickeln welches als CGI (Common Gateway Interface) fungiert. Die vorhandene technische Infrastruktur in unserem Betrieb legte allerdings die Lösung mittels PHP und mySQL nahe, da auf unserem Linuxwebserver bereits unsere, auf mySQL basierten Intranetseiten, installiert sind. Pruefer 1: "Welche Scriptarten und Datenbanksysteme kennen Sie denn?" Ich: "Also Scriptsprachen.... PHP, Perl, Python, Javascript naja, und shell Programmierung unter Linux ist irgendwie auch eine Arte Scriptsprache. Datenbanksysteme dagegen gibt es sehr viele um nur ein paar zu nennen.... mSQL, mySQL, oracle, notes oder sogar pipe determinierte Datenbanken...Jedoch ist die Benutzung auf einer Windowsbasierten Datenbank auf einem Linux Rechner nicht ohne Umwege möglich.... soll ich die aufzählung fortführen? Pruefer 1: " Ich denke das reicht (lachen)... Sie haben vorhin die Programmiersprache c++ angesprochen wodrin besteht den der Unterschied zwischen der Sprache c++ und einer Scriptsprache?" Ich: "Scriptsprachen müßen zur Laufzeit interpretiert werden, das setzt vorraus das auf dem ausführenden Rechner ein entsprechender Interpreter installiert ist. Objektorientierte Sprachen wie c++ oder auch funktionelle Programmiersprachen werden nach der Entwicklung compiliert und sind danach auf jedem Rechner des selben Betriebssystems lauffähig ohne das Zusatzprogramme wie ein Interpreter benötigt werden." Pruefer 1:" In Ihrem Projektbericht steht das Sie beim Datenbankdesign in den Rubriken Produkte und referenzen schwierigkeiten hatten, würden Sie bitte das Datenbankmodell für diese beiden Tabellen an die Tafel zeichnen? Ich. " (Gehe zur Tafel).. Können Sie das bitte nochmal wiederholen? Pruefer 1:" In ihrem Projektbericht ist leider keine Datenbankschema-Darstellugn zu finden und Sie haben geschrieben das es bei den Rubriken: Produkte und Referenzen zu Problemen kam, würden sie diese beiden Tabellen und Ihre korespondierenden Tabellen bitte an die Tafel bringen" Ich: "Achso, naja da habe ich mich eventuell falsch ausgedrückt, was ich sagen woltle ist, das diese beiden Tabellen beim Datenbank Design die einzigen waren die etwas "problematisch" waren (Ich zeige Anführungszeichen mit den fingern) da es die einzigen waren in denen auf andere tabellen referenziert wurde. Ich mach das jetzt exemplarisch, da ich die Namen der Tabellen und Attribute leider nicht mehr im Kopf habe" Pruefer 1: "Klar, kein problem, es reicht im übrigen, wenn Sie nur den Namen und die Primary / Foreign Keys anschreiben." Ich : (gehe zur Tafel und zeichne die 4 Tabellen und Primary keys an) Pruefer 1: "Sie haben in Ihrer Dokumentation gesagt das mySQL keine Foreign keys unterstuetzt was sind den eigentlich Foreign keys? Ich: "mySQL unterstützt foreign keys nur indirekt. Bei anderen datenbanksystemen ist es moeglich einzustellen das der datensatz einer anderen tabelle auf die der foreign key referenziert automatisch mit gelöscht wird, wenn der eintrag in der tabelle welchen den foreign key enthaelt gelöscht wird. Ein foreign key ist also nichts anderes als eine referenz auf eine andere tabelle in der selben datenbank. Bei mySQL gibt es diese funktionalität nicht. Trotzdem war es mir moeglich durch das anlegen eines attributes cat:id einen foreignkey quasi zu simulieren und durch einen normalen join somit die beziehung zwischen den tabellen herzustellen. Pruefer 1: "Würden sie bitte die Beziehungen zwischen den tabellen an die Tafel zeichnen?" Ich: (zeichne 1-n) Eine referenz kann genau einer Kategorie zugeordnet werden. ... naja und dann hatte ich einen meiner zwei blackouts. Die entgegengesetzte beziehung wollte mir einfach nicht einfallen dann habe ich es einfach gesagt "Eine kategorie kann beliebig vielen Refrenzen zugeordnet seien." Pruefer 1: "Sie haben in Ihrem Projekt Design und Funktionalität getrennt. Wie heißt den das Modell was sie angewendet haben?" Ich: "Oh ein Fachbegriff fällt mri da jetzt leider nicht ein, aber ich kann ihnen gerne die Vorteile dieser trennung darlegen. Pruefer 1:"Ja, tun Sie das bitte" Ich: "Nunja, das hat viele vorteile, zum einen können leute ohne programmierkenntnisse das layout komplett ändern. es ist somit kein entwickler mehr notwendig. Zum anderen können die Entwickler das programm mit neuen funktionen ausstatten, ohne das sie sich um das design kuemmern muessen." Pruefer 1: "In ihren angehangenen Quelltexten habe ich sehr viel HTML Code gesehen, wie können Sie da behaupten, das Design und Funktionalität von einander getrennt sind?" ICH: "Das ist richtig, das Projekt was ich durchgefuehrt habe wird stetig weiterentwickelt momentan ist nur das aussehen der Seite ansich über die Html-Templates editierbar. Die von den Scripten Produzierten Tabellen sind noch nicht im Design anpaßbar. Allerdings können die Schriftgrößen und die Farben dee Tabelle über die zentrale CSS (Content Style Sheet) Datei steuerbar. Pruefer 1: "Wie heißt den die Funktion in ihrem Programm, welche die HTML Datei auswertet?" Ich : "template_functions.php"; Pruefer 1: "Haben Sie sich über andere fertiger Contentmanagingsystem informiert und wieso hat Ihre Firma kein ausgereiftes Produkt genommen für diese Aufgabe" Ich: "Unsere einst hausinterne Grafikabteilung ist mittlerweile eine fast eigenstaendige full service werbeagentur geworden udn wir haben schon des öfteren cms-systeme für kunden entwickelt oder fertige systeme installiert. Wo jetzt unser neuer Webauftritt anstand haben wir uns ueberlegt die Man-Power welche wir ansonsten dafür investiert haben fertige CMS-Systeme auf die beduerfnisse unserer kunden anzupaßen dafür zu investieren ein eigenes CMS -Sstem zu entwickeln. Das hat für uns den vorteil das wir ncihtmehr nur die installation und anpaßungen unseren kunden in rechnung stellen können, sondern auch das system ansich verkaufen. Den ersten schritt dafür habe ich hier mit meinem Projekt gelegt. Pruefer 1: Okay ich habe eine Fragen mehr..schaut zu ihrem kolelgen rueber... Haben Sie noch was? Pruefer 2: Ja ich würde gerne nochmal auf das System der Trennung von Funktionalität und Design zurückkommen für das Ihnen der Fachbegriff nicht eingefallen ist. Der Fachbegriff nennt sich 3 Schichtenmodell, fällt Ihnen nun etwas dazu ein? Ich: "Hmm, also wir haben die Benutzeroberfläche (GUI) die Programmstruktur und dann eventuell noch eien Datenbank" Pruefer 1, Pruefer 2,Pruefer 3 ... (lachen) Pruefer 2 macht eine Geste die ich so interpretiert habe "Na endlich!, ich wußte das er das weiß." Mein Fazit .. fairer Ausschuß, faire Prüfung. Schlechte Präsentation sehr gutes Fachgespräch. Also veruscht euer Fachgespräch zu lenken, benutzt keien Fachbegriffe die Fragen auf ein fachgebiet zulaßen von dneen Ihr keien Ahnung habt... Kennt eure Funktionsnamen! Sorry aber ich habe keine Rücksicht auf Rechtschreibugn genommen und wenn ich ehrlich bin, ich bin auch schon etwas angetrunken vom sekt und bier JETZT WIRD GEFEIERT :marine Zitieren
bimei Geschrieben 17. Januar 2003 Geschrieben 17. Januar 2003 Originally posted by fruske Also ich habe bestanden das ist aber auch das einzig positive was ich aus der heutigen Prüfung als Resultat ziehen kann. Mein Fazit .. fairer Ausschuß, faire Prüfung. Schlechte Präsentation sehr gutes Fachgespräch. Für Dich jetzt nicht hilfreich, aber ich möchte dann doch auch mal Positives aus Deinem Bericht hier ziehen. Du hast aufgeschrieben, wie die Prüfung gelaufen ist, und das nicht nur in der Form "war schlecht" oder "war ganz locker", was ich mal richtig gut finde. Noch besser finde ich, dass Du ehrlich zu Dir selbst bist. Du hast für Dich analysiert, was Du hättest anders machen können, um eine bessere Präsentation abzuliefern. Du berichtest z. B. von den schlechten Lichtverhältnissen, schreibst aber nicht etwa "der zur verfügung gestellte Raum war nicht in Ordnung". Dein Fazit ist, Du warst nicht darauf vorbereitet. Dir ist klar geworden, was Du hättest besser machen können. Und Du gibst es als Tipp/Erfahrungsbericht weiter. Meinen Respekt für Dein Statement und Glückwunsch zur bestandenen Prüfung. Zitieren
fuexchen Geschrieben 17. Januar 2003 Geschrieben 17. Januar 2003 Auch von mir herzlichen Glückwunsch zur bestandenen Prüfung. Hätte zum Fachgespräch noch ne Frage. Ist es prinzipiell so, dass man nach der Präsentation den Raum verlassen muss und der Prüfungsausschuss erst berät? Oder ist das nur in speziellen Fällen so, wenn nicht sicher ist ob die Präsentation gut genug war? Zitieren
fruske Geschrieben 17. Januar 2003 Autor Geschrieben 17. Januar 2003 Nein, das ist immer so.. Es spielt keine Rolle wie gut oder schlecht Deine Prüfung war. Zitieren
bimei Geschrieben 18. Januar 2003 Geschrieben 18. Januar 2003 Originally posted by fuexchen Hätte zum Fachgespräch noch ne Frage. Ist es prinzipiell so, dass man nach der Präsentation den Raum verlassen muss und der Prüfungsausschuss erst berät? Bei uns fanden die Fachgespräche gleich im Anschluss an die Präsentation statt, erst danach hat sich der PA beraten. Das wird jeder PA individuell handhaben. Zitieren
Der Kleine Geschrieben 18. Januar 2003 Geschrieben 18. Januar 2003 Erst mal Glückwunsch an den Urheber! Habe herausgelesen, daß Dein PA aus der Situation das beste herausholen wollte und durch die Tiefe und konkrete Fragestellung eine gerechte (dir zustehende) Leistungsbeurteilung erreichen wollte. Man merkt ziemlich schnell, was ein Prüfling kann (anhand der Abschlussprüfung, der Doku und der Präsi), und wenn der Prüfling sich mal schlechter darstellt (wie du in der Präsi), soll er trotzdem entsprechend gerechte Einschätzungen erhalten. Auch wir pflegen eigentlich die Vorgehensweise - Präsentation - Fachgespräch - interne Beratung und das sicherlich zurecht, denn es gibt doch häufig kleine Unterschiede in der Beurteilung der Leistungen eines jeden einzelnen, so daß eine Absprache im Nachhinein notwendig ist. Aber die Zeitdauer, die ein Prüfling draussen verweilen darf, spiegelt neben der Beratung über die Leistung manchmal auch die mentale Physe des PA's wider. Manchmal ist man halt sofort einer Meinung, benögt aber auch mal 5 Minuten Zeit (und sei es nur, um den Kaffee aufzufüllen). Manchmal brauch man aber auch ne ganze Menge Zeit, da es doch ziemlich unterschiedliche Einschätzungen des Prüflings gibt. Und mit 2/3 - Mehrheiten ist es eigentlich nicht weit her im PA. Denn jedes Mitglied des PA's soll die Einschätzung auch nach aussen offen und ehrlich vertreten können. Zitieren
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.